I need to purchase a few new accessory handles. I need them to accept 8-32 threaded accessories. Now the fun part; the RCBS drivers are too small even though I like the green color.

Are there handles out there that might be as large as a typical screw driver handle? I have not seen all that is out there, maybe the Redding handles are what Im after. I just need a handle I can hold onto with some authority.

Who would like to point me in the right direction?
 
You can buy handle blanks from Brownells, they go up to 1-3/16" in dia. then buy the parker hale adapter that converts to 8-32 threads and epoxy the adapter into the handle blank! Handle is $9.08 and the OH30 adapter is $3.68. you might also check WWGranger they may also have the handle blanksin larger diameters.
